“Bedrooms have become green room; bathrooms were used by hairdressers and makeup artists,” he said. Tesfaye To and. “We built a music studio in the basement so me and Mike Dean, who helped us compose the music, could record the show while filming.”

The house plays an important role in the pilot episode, a bird’s eye view of the team Jocelyn solving the PR crisis by the pool, walking and talking in the elegant white hallways of the house, filming the protagonist in the presumably master bedroom. Jocelyn and his dancers even rehearse the choreography in the garden. Perhaps with a continuation Idolthe giant mansion acts like a gilded cage for Jocelyn, who has all the trappings of glory but still feels controlled by others.

Idol received a serial order in November 2021, but suffered from a broken production process: several sources described rolling stone typical problems of a chaotic and disorganized production, with crew members and even cast members distorted after breaks. The series still boasts an impressive and promising supporting cast. Suzanne Son AND Rachel Sennott musicians like Moses Sumney AND Jennyas well as established names such as Da’Vin Joy Randolph AND Hank Azaria.
